Welcome to Cheddar's Scratch Kitchen - Naples, a charming culinary haven located at 10940 Tamiami Trl N, Naples, FL 34108. Known for its appealing combination of hearty American fare and a welcoming atmosphere, this establishment stands out as a delightful dining destination for both locals and visitors.
The menu features a variety of enticing shareable appetizers, perfect for starting your meal on a high note. Among them, the Chips & Homemade Queso—a delightful mix of house-fried tortilla chips, queso, and handmade salsa—promise a flavor-packed experience. Don't miss their Buffalo Beer-Battered Shrimp, perfectly crispy and generously drizzled with homemade buffalo sauce, served alongside a classic buttermilk ranch. For those with a taste for comfort food, the Homemade Queso Fries topped with bacon stand out as a crowd favorite, served with signature ranch dressing that will leave you wanting more.

“ Nice American style restaurant with ok food, good service and great atmosphere. A couple of days ago we had the shrimp with pasta and broccoli, it was delicious ! Good portions and great taste. We went back today and had fried fish with two sides. Service and atmosphere were great but the fish was not that good. It was too soft, seemed a little dated. For a chain restaurant it was good experience on both visits. Menus are different on weekends, they don’t have lunch specials. The entrance is kind’a confusing, it’s a big door but there’s no signs or restaurant name so you wonder if that is the main entrance or you have to go around. Some type of signage would be useful. ”

“ THE GOOD: The rack of ribs that we ordered was actually very good. Our server Andrew was excellent, and the drinks were good. The prices were also reasonable. THE BAD: The cheese covered fries were very salty, and the herb chicken pieces were very small, dry, and chewy. The mashed potatoes were hard, and overall, the meal tasted kind of like airplane food. OVERALL: If you're looking for a late night meal that is reasonably priced, and a quick stop to get something to eat as they are open later, this might be a good spot. I would go back and try different dishes, but again, it wasn't horrible it just wasn't all that good. ”
